安卓软件平台已经成为当前移动互联网市场上不可或缺的组成部分,拓展人们的生活方式和市场需求。定州安卓软件平台更是一个优秀的平台,不仅提供了丰富的应用,还保证了流程的清晰、快速和安全性。本文将详细讲解定州安卓软件平台的流程,希望能带给读者更好的应用体验。
1. 定州安卓软件平台的介绍
定州安卓软件平台是一个专门提供安卓应用的平台,目前已经充分覆盖市面上大部分的应用,如阅读、游戏、音乐、社交等等各种类型的应用。平台还拥有清晰明了的界面设计,不仅方便用户进行浏览和搜索,还可以提供更稳定和更快速的下载和安装服务。同时,平台也为开发者提供了一个优秀的开发和发行平台,可以扩大开发者的受众群体和市场份额。
2. 定州安卓软件平台软件开发的流程
定州安卓软件平台软件开发的流程包括:需求分析、原型设计、软件开发、测试、上线发布等几个主要环节。
需求分析:这是软件开发的第一步。通过分析市场需求以及目标用户的需求,确定产品的功能和特点,从而为后续环节的开发提供准确的目标和方向。
原型设计:在确定产品的功能和特点后,需要设计出一份精美的UI原型图,以便更好地展示产品的内容和功能。
软件开发:软件开发环节可以分为前端和后端开发,前端需要关注产品的设计和用户体验,后端则关注产品的功能和性能。在应用开发过程中,定州安卓软件平台不仅提供丰富的API和SDK,还提供了代码库和调试工具,可以大大提高开发效率。
测试:在开发完成后,需要进行完整的测试来确保应用的运行稳定和质量。在这个过程中,可以考虑使用一些自动化测试工具,例如Appium等,可以极大地减少测试的时间和人力成本。
上线发布:测试通过后,应用就可以进行上线发布。定州安卓软件平台不仅提供了一个用户友好的应用市场,还提供了多种推广和营销方式,为开发者提供最大化的市场曝光率。
3. 定州安卓软件平台软件开发的注意事项
在软件开发过程中,开发者需要注意以下几点:
安全性:避免引入不安全的代码,建立完善的鉴权和访问控制机制以防止潜在的安全问题。
性能:注意应用在不同环境下的稳定性和效果,避免引入过多的性能瓶颈。
用户体验:关注用户的体验感受,细化产品的功能和细节设计;在产品的测试阶段,可以考虑使用一些用户体验测试工具,例如Lookback等,以便更好地收集用户的反馈和建议。
合规性:遵循相关的法规和行业标准,例如个人隐私保护,版权保护等。
4. 安卓应用市场的未来
未来的安卓应用市场还有很大的发展潜力。随着人们生活水平的提高,人们对于移动应用的需求也越来越多元化和个性化;智能手机的普及率还有很大的增长空间,将带来更多机会和市场空间;同时,随着技术的不断进步,移动应用将会与更多的物联网设备进行连接,形成了更加复杂的应用链条。
5. 结论
在市面上众多的安卓软件平台中,定州安卓软件平台以扩大客户群体和市场份额为目标,提供了优质的应用服务和开发平台,为开发者和用户带来更好的体验和满意度。在应用开发过程中,开发者需要注意安全性、性能、用户体验和合规性等问题,并积极拓展未来的市场空间。
随着智能手机用户规模日益扩大,安卓平台成为了移动应用开发的重要选择之一。然而,如何深入了解定州安卓软件平台的流程以达到更好的应用体验,是每个开发者都需考虑的问题。本文将从安卓软件开发的流程、工具、设计、测试等方面为您展示深入了解定州安卓软件平台的必备知识。
1. 开发流程
开发软件平台需要阶段分阶段地进行,与其他软件开发一样,安卓软件开发可以分为需求分析、设计、编码、测试、发布、维护六个阶段。其中,需求分析是软件开发的关键阶段,在该阶段中,我们应该与客户充分沟通,确定客户的需求与期望。此外,对于需求分析的交流过程,还需要制定标准的文档,为之后的设计与编码提供准确的指导。
2. 工具选型
在定州安卓软件平台的开发中,工具也是非常重要的一部分。建议选择一流的IDE软件,如Android Studio等,并熟练掌握使用工具。另外,还需要具备良好的代码管理能力,使用Git等代码管理工具可以使团队协作更加顺畅。
3. 设计
在安卓软件开发中,UI设计是非常重要的一环。良好的UI设计可以为用户带来优秀的使用体验,提升应用的使用感受与美观程度。安卓平台的设计需要遵循谷歌的Material Design设计准则,同时需考虑主题、字体、布局等设计要素。
4. 测试
在定州安卓软件平台的开发流程中,测试也是必不可少的一环。缺少测试将使软件中出现各种各样的bug,导致软件在用户手中无法正常运行。建议开发测试用例并进行测试,测试中可借助于一些自动化测试框架,如UI Automator等。此外,在测试过程中也需逐步排除问题。
5. 发布与维护
在完成定州安卓软件平台的开发后,下一步需要发布应用。建议将应用发布在Google Play Store或其他应用商店中。此外,定期维护与升级也是非常重要的,对于应用的Bug需及时修复,同时还需根据用户反馈及时更新,提升应用的交互体验。
本文从安卓软件开发流程、工具选型、设计、测试、发布与维护等方面为大家讲解了深入了解定州安卓软件平台的必备知识。在实际开发中,需要认真思考开发应用的需求、技术要素与核心功能,同时高效地使用工具、遵循设计准则,进行有效的测试与发布。相信通过本文的学习与实践,您一定可以更好地开发优秀的安卓应用。